			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div class='snap_preview'><br /><p><strong>Q:  </strong>OK, so I took your advice and set up the daily job alert from indeed.com, but the results are less than stellar.  I’ll be graduating from college in May, so I set my daily search to return entry level public relations positions across the country.  It’s hard to sort through all of the fluff to find the real agency, non-profit, and corporate positions.  Do you have any suggestions?</p>
<p><em>-Jane College Student</em></p>
<p><strong>A:</strong>  I have a great solution for this problem!  I’m assuming that your current key word search is very general, probably just: “public relations”?</p>
<p>Write down all of the fluff companies that are clogging up your results and put them in your key word search with a minus sign.  For example, if three specific companies are really messing up your results – let’s just say these repeat offenders are Fluff International, Clutter Company, and Trash Bag Enterprises, your search string would look like this:</p>
<p>“public relations” –fluff –clutter –trash</p>
<p>Any job description with the words fluff, clutter, and trash will be filtered out.  Just one word of warning &#8211; don’t filter out any general public relations words.  For example, if you want to filter out The Media Relations Group, don’t filter out the words “media” or “relations” because you will definitely filter out a lot of great positions since “media relations” shows up on almost every posting.  You may just have to live with The Media Relations Group in your results since it’s such a generic title.</p>
<p>I hope this tip helps!!</p>

<p align="left"><span style="font-family:Times New Roman;"><strong>Q:</strong>  I am thinking about changing careers and I would like to explore opportunities in the public relations field.  How easy or difficult is it to get a job in public relations without industry or agency experience?<br />
 <br />
<em>-Joe Candidate</em></span></p>
<p align="left"><span style="font-family:Times New Roman;"><strong>A:</strong>  That is a fabulous question, Joe.  I’m going to be completely honest &#8211; you’re going to have a hard time finding a public relations position in a mid to large sized agency without any applicable experience.  That being said, lets focus on what you can do to make yourself more marketable in the PR field!</span></p>
<p align="left"><span style="font-family:Times New Roman;">-<strong>Transferrable skills</strong>.  The core competencies of public relations consist of writing, writing, media relations, writing, client service, and more writing….so, are you a good writer?  OK, that’s a great start.  Do you have a Journalism, Communications, or Public Relations degree?  Even better!  Someone with a non-traditional background can actually be a really great fit in a specialized role.  For example, a person with very strong human resources experience could be a great fit for internal communications.  Similarly, a person with specialized pharmaceutical experience could be an excellent fit for healthcare public relations.  It really boils down to whether or not you like to write.</span></p>
<p align="left"><span style="font-family:Times New Roman;">-<strong>Boutique Firms.</strong>  The best way to get your foot in the door in PR is to join a boutique firm and start gaining direct experience.  You can also go the corporate or non-profit route, but choose wisely and research the organizations before applying.  </span></p>
<p align="left"><span style="font-family:Times New Roman;">-<strong>Internships.</strong>  If you are still in college or just out of college, I suggest applying for a paid internship with a large firm or joining a small boutique firm in an entry level position.  Here&#8217;s the link to our internship application process &#8211; <a href="http://www.fleishman.com/careers/internships.html">http://www.fleishman.com/careers/internships.html</a></span></p>
<p align="left"><span style="font-family:Times New Roman;">-<strong>Networking.</strong>  Join networking associations like PRSA and IABC, and be sure to attend the meetings and get involved.  Also, create a LinkedIn.com profile, if you haven&#8217;t already, and start linking and networking with PR professionals in your city.</span></p>
<p align="left"><span style="font-family:Times New Roman;">-<strong>Research, research, research!</strong>  We’ve all seen the flashy PR job descriptions advertised on the job boards – don’t be fooled by gimmicks.  Go to Google and research which reputable large, medium, and boutique PR firms are in your town. </span></p>
<p align="left"><span style="font-family:Times New Roman;">-<strong>Get referred into a company.</strong>  If you know anyone personally at the companies you are targeting, email them with your resume and ask them to refer you for an entry level position.  You can also email a recruiter directly with your resume if you can find their work email address.  This can backfire if you are too pushy, so use your best judgment when contacting anyone directly.  Also, check the company Web sites to see if you can submit a resume online.</span></p>
<p align="left"><span style="font-family:Times New Roman;">-<strong>Indeed.</strong> Not all companies advertise their openings on monster.com, so I suggest having an indeed.com job alert emailed to you daily.  Indeed pulls all of the jobs from all of the job boards and company sites into one list and sends it directly to your email inbox.  How easy is that?</span></p>
<p align="left"><span style="font-family:Times New Roman;">-<strong>Don’t worry, be happy</strong>.  Listen, if you’re going to be working at a company for at least 38.5 hours a week, you should really love the company and the work that you’re doing! In your search, be sure to really drill down to find the types of organizations that are aligned with your interests.
